選項 (查詢執行/SQL Server/一般頁面)
使用此頁面,即可指定執行 SQL Server 查詢的選項。這些選項的變更僅適用於新的 SQL Server 查詢。若要變更目前查詢的選項,請按一下 [查詢] 功能表上的 [查詢選項],或在 SQL Server 查詢視窗中按一下滑鼠右鍵,並選取 [查詢選項]。
選項
SET ROWCOUNT
預設值 0 指出 SQL Server 將等候結果,直到所有結果都收到為止。如果您要 SQL Server 在取得指定的資料列數後停止查詢,請提供大於 0 的值。若要關閉此選項 (以便傳回所有資料列),請指定 SET ROWCOUNT 0。SET TEXTSIZE
2,147,483,647 個位元組的預設值,指出 SQL Server 將提供完整的資料欄位,直到 text 和 ntext 資料欄位的上限。提供較小的數值,即可在有大量數值時,限制傳回的結果數量。資料行若大於提供的數值,就會被截斷。執行逾時
在 [新增連接] 對話方塊中設定預設值。使用此微調方塊,指出 SQL Server 取消查詢之前要等候的秒數。0 值指出無盡的等候,或沒有逾時。在新安裝上此值為 0。批次分隔符號
輸入用來將 Transact-SQL 陳述式分隔成批次的文字。預設值是 GO。預設會以 SQLCMD 模式開啟新查詢
選取此核取方塊,即可以 SQLCMD 模式開啟新查詢。如需有關 SQLCMD 模式的詳細資訊,請參閱<利用查詢編輯器來編輯 SQLCMD 指令碼>。當您選取此選項時,請注意以下限制:
Database Engine 查詢編輯器中的 IntelliSense 會關閉。
由於查詢編輯器不會從命令列執行,所以您無法傳入命令列參數 (如變數)。
由於查詢編輯器無法回應作業系統提示,所以您必須非常小心,不要執行互動式陳述式。
重設為預設值
按一下即可將此頁面上的所有值重設為原始預設值。